Bindi Irwin has revealed she and her husband Chandler Powell are expecting a daughter.

On Tuesday, the mother-to-be, 22, shared a photo of herself cuddled up to an Aldabra tortoise at her home in Australia Zoo, Queensland to Instagram.

In the image, Chandler, 23, posed alongside her behind a pink floral display, as he held up a photo of the sonogram showing their baby.

‘Baby girl, you are our world!’ Pregnant Bindi Irwin revealed she and husband Chandler Powell are expecting a daughter in an Instagram post on Tuesday

Bindi wrote in the caption: ‘Baby girl, you are our world.’

‘Our beautiful daughter is now about the same size as a hatchling Aldabra tortoise and is as healthy as can be. 

‘We can’t wait for her arrival next year,’ the Wildlife Warrior added.

Chandler also shared the same photo sweet photo, and wrote in the caption: ‘Our little girl and my beautiful wife are my entire world. 

‘I’m so excited to meet our daughter when she’s born next year and to see the incredible person she will grow up to be❤️.’

Bindi and Chandler revealed their baby news last month on Instagram, with the pair holding up a baby sized Australia Zoo khaki uniform.

‘Baby Wildlife Warrior due 2021,’ she excitedly announced in the caption.

They also shared their baby’s first sonogram with their followers on Instagram while cuddling a wallaby joey and koala at Australia Zoo.

‘The animal joeys we care for are excited to meet our human joey,’ the mother-to-be began her caption.

‘Baby Wildlife Warrior is about the size of a hummingbird now! We can’t wait to teach our little one about the importance of protecting our planet and the beauty of the wildlife and wild places we love so much,’ she wrote.

Meanwhile, American wakeboarder Chandler posted a similar photo to his Instagram page, telling fans he ‘can’t wait for his baby to meet everyone in person’.

‘Being a dad is already the highlight of my life,’ he added.

The young couple were married on March 25, in a makeshift ceremony at Australia Zoo, just before Covid pandemic lockdown.

They met close to seven years ago in November 2013 when Chandler, who hails from Florida, was touring Australia for a wakeboarding competition.
